Welcome to the Pathogen Project:

Within this ecosystem, the Pathogen Project exemplifies EIT’s dedication to ground-breaking science. It seeks to transform pathogen risk management, detection and response by leveraging Whole Genome Sequencing (WGS)-based metagenomic and pathogen-specific analytical tools. The goal is to power metagenomic devices using long-read sequencing technologies by building a comprehensive database of pathogen information to inform response. Enabled by Oracle Inc.’s cloud-computing scale and security, the Pathogen Project is advancing toward certified diagnostic tools for deployment in laboratories, hospitals, and public health organisations worldwide.

What you need to know about the Bristol Tech Scene

Along with Gloucester, Swindon and Bath, Bristol is part of the "Silicon Gorge" tech hub, a region in the U.K. renowned for its high-tech and research-driven industries, with a particular emphasis on sustainability and reducing environmental impact. As the European Green Capital, Bristol is home to 25,000 cleantech companies, including Baker Hughes and unicorn Ovo Energy. The city has committed to achieving net-zero emissions within the next decade.
